The Extra Care Scheme Manager is responsible for the on-site care and support services delivered within the scheme 24 hours per day. The role involves effectively leading, managing, and supporting a team of senior care workers and support staff to provide reliable, responsive, and person-centered care to residents. The manager promotes residents' independence, security, and wellbeing, working in partnership with the on-site Housing Provider team, the Local Authority, and third-sector organizations involved in supporting residents. The role includes the day-to-day management of the scheme with continuous development and improvement of on-site services to meet residents' needs, ensuring compliance with quality standards, regulatory, company, and contractual requirements.
Key Responsibilities:
- Manage the overall setting.
- Ensure robust, person-centered care plans are in place to achieve desired outcomes.
- Maintain regular liaison with social workers, social services, commissioners, health authorities, District Nurses, voluntary organizations, and other professionals involved in service integration.
- Manage the scheme's budget, including profit and loss responsibilities.
- Lead investigations into complaints, safeguarding concerns, or incidents, ensuring responses adhere to service level agreements (SLA).
- Support and develop staff through coaching, inductions, training, reviews, and mentoring.
- Produce, monitor, review, and report KPIs in line with contractual requirements.
- Participate in allocation/panel meetings with the Housing Manager, making recommendations and offers to potential residents to maintain a balanced community.
- Take responsibility for the Business Continuity Plan, working with the Housing Provider on fire evacuation and emergency planning.
- Collaborate with the Housing Provider to ensure provision of activities that encourage resident participation.
- Liaise with health services regarding medication administration, recording, and supervision according to policies and procedures.
- Provide direct care and support to residents in emergencies when appropriate.
- Work closely with stakeholders, including professionals, care workers, families, and advocates, involved in residents' care and support.
- Attend supervision, staff, and team meetings, including off-site training when required.
